Original warning text
DISTRESS SIGNAL RECEIVED ON 121.5 MHZ IN 27-20S 175-30W. VESSELS IN VICINITY REQUESTED TO KEEP A SHARP LOOKOUT, ASSIST IF POSSIBLE. REPORTS TO MARITIME OPERATIONS NEW ZEALAND, INMARSAT-C: 4512 00067, PHONE: 644 914 8333, FAX: 644 914 8334 OR TAUPO MARITIME RADIO.
